We got this from Amazon for a song during the Chistmas season on one of their big sale days. It was worth two times what we paid for it!!
It has been a huge hit with both our children - a boy, aged 18 months (for whom it was bought) and a girl, nearly 3 years old. The triangle is hands-down the favorite instrument. We have had multiple "concerts" since then (of course, the grandparents think that's adorable).
To those who are offended by noisy toys - don't buy this set. They are instruments intended for toddlers and preschoolers. Of COURSE they are going to be noisy. Cymbals, tambourine, triangle, maracas, clacker - YES, it's makes for a lot of noise. But that's the whole point!!
Also, for those demanding high-quality instruments that produce concert hall sound, don't buy this set. Again, I reiterate that this set is intended for the very young and musically interested. It is great fun. And it is perfect as a starter set. I see my children using it for some time. We have a plastic set of similar instruments from last Christmas that will now be retired as this has taken its place.
My only gripe is that the string for the triangle slips off very easily and can be lost. That, of course, adversely affects how the instrument can be played as well as its sound. But otherwise, A+ in our household on all levels.

I normally really like Melissa & Doug toys but this one was a bit of a disappointment.
My son (2.5) has only had it for about 2 hours and already the tamborine cover is ripped and there is paint missing from the moraccas.
He enjoys the toys, but I feel like they aren't as well made as other Melissa & Doug toys we have. Luckily I got it at a great price or I'd be very disappointed..

We gave this to my DD for her 3rd bday. We graduated from the baby instruments that were a hand-me-down from her older brother. The kids love playing w/ this kit (my 6 1/2 yo old son too). The instruments seem very durable. They come w/ a wooden crate box which has no lid. If it had a lid, I would give this toy 5 stars.
